Initial Examination
Your dentist will start your appointment by reviewing your medical and dental history, followed by completing a dental exam. This includes a careful evaluation of your teeth, gums, bite, and jaw, as well as any X-rays that may be needed.
Treatment Plan
After reviewing your history and completing your exam, your dentist will create a personalized treatment plan for you. They will also be sure to take time to answer any questions you have about your oral health and available treatment options.

How does direct billing to insurance work?
At Alderwood Family Dentistry, we aim to make dental care convenient, which is why we offer direct insurance billing.
At the end of your treatment, we can submit your claim electronically so your insurance pays us directly. You would only be responsible for any portion not covered by insurance, which can be paid with cash, Visa, Mastercard, American Express, or Interac.
With your approval, we can contact your insurance company to confirm coverage, including maximums and eligible procedures. Please note that as the policyholder, you are responsible for understanding your insurance limits and tracking your coverage.
